Precinct One is the opulent heart of Ravnica, where grand architecture and manicured gardens display the city’s wealth and refinement. By day, the district buzzes with officials, nobles, and visiting dignitaries, while nightlife unfolds behind guarded doors in exclusive clubs and restaurants. Residents and visitors alike expect luxury, civility, and discretion, though gossip is always close at hand. All guilds have interests here, with the Azorius Senate, Orzhov Syndicate, and Selesnya Conclave shaping daily life among the precinct’s iconic plazas and landmarks.
Description
Located in the mid-southern part of the Tenth District, Precinct One borders Precinct Two in the east, Precinct Three in the northeast, Precinct Four in the north, and Precinct Six in the west. It does not border Precinct Five.
Precinct One stands as the jewel of Ravnica's civilization, a district where breathtaking architecture, immaculate gardens, and broad, pristine boulevards showcase the city's wealth and power. Tourists marvel at the surroundings while mingling with officials, nobles, diplomats, and prosperous merchants. By day, the streets are alive with commerce and politics; by night, only a few carriages—pulled by well-bred beasts or crafted constructs—carry patrons to exclusive eateries and nightlife spots.[1]
Those who call Precinct One home are used to luxury and leisurely social gatherings. Neighbors greet each other with practiced courtesy, though gossip flows as freely as wine at an Orzhov banquet.
Precinct One has few general shops but boasts high-end boutiques offering luxury goods, refined clothing, and artisan-crafted daily necessities at premium prices. Even mundane gear is crafted with exquisite detail. Standard adventuring supplies, especially weapons or armor, are scarce and rarely sold here.
Dining and accommodations match the affluent atmosphere: Plaza West offers extravagant lodging and fine dining for the wealthy, while Plaza East and South cater to comfortable stays for bureaucrats and merchants. Anyone living below a comfortable lifestyle is often viewed as out of place or unwelcome.
All guilds maintain some presence in Precinct One. The Azorius Senate staffs the area with administrators, enforcers, and lawmakers. The Orzhov Syndicate owns many of the district's prestigious clubs and dining establishments and maintains its magnificent guildhall, Orzhova, alongside the impressive Vizkopa Bank. The Selesnya Conclave tends to the precinct's elegant grounds and often acts as diplomatic intermediaries during important gatherings.
The affluent residents of Precinct One expect law enforcement to exist primarily for their protection, shielding them from the city's rougher edges. Government officials take a more pragmatic view, knowing this district is the Tenth’s showcase for visitors and must remain immaculate and secure. Azorius arresters are a constant presence, with every street watched over by at least one officer. Carrying visible weapons is illegal, and even wearing them openly invites scrutiny. Petty crime is rare thanks to this vigilance, though behind closed doors in exclusive venues, the Orzhov and other influential figures sometimes broker secret deals that slip past the watchful eyes of the law.[1]
Neighborhoods and Landmarks
Most residents of Precinct One are high-ranking officials or the wealthy elite, living in stylish apartments and townhouses built with modern care and regularly maintained.[1]
- Gateway Plaza
- an open space created when the Planar Bridge destroyed the buildings around the Chamber of the Guildpact during the War of the Spark.
- Chamber of the Guildpact
- Plaza Avenue stretches south from the Tenth District Plaza to the grand hall where Ravnica's guilds meet. A wide staircase leads to its vast chamber, where dignitaries and visitors from across the city gather. The Living Guildpact keeps an office here, though he rarely appears in person, leaving deputies to mediate disputes and maintain fragile peace among the guilds.[1]
- Hellbender
- Judith's popular Rakdos nightclub[2][3] is a grandiose structure that appears run-down enough to come across as seedy but is dazzling at night. Its high ceiling is strewn with clear, red, and dark purple hanging glass spheres that refract and split light once the candles are set aflame. The dance floor is wide and level, and there is a small, curved stage at the far end of the room. The dress code is strictly enforced, and raucousness is enthusiastically encouraged.
- The Ravnican Agency of Magicological Investigations headquarters - a hovering building that looks like a giant, floating eye and is inaccessible from the ground.[4][3]

- Orzhova
- on the western edge of the plaza stands Orzhova, the Syndicate's ornate guildhall, also called the Church of Deals. Its towering spires and stained glass windows host high-level gatherings and house the influential spirits of the Obzedat. Beneath the cathedral lies a gilded crypt, a sanctuary for private dealings beyond the reach of prying eyes.[1]

- Plaza East - government officials and visiting envoys reside here, in a blend of stately residences and refined apartments. Carriages frequently run between Plaza East and the Plaza proper, especially at dawn and dusk.[1]
- Plaza South - known dismissively as “Downside” by aristocrats, Plaza South bustles with trade and boasts the precinct's largest residential community. Boutique shops and specialty stores line the Transguild Promenade here, catering to affluent tourists and local merchants alike.[1]
- Plaza West - this upscale neighborhood hosts the district's premier restaurants and nightclubs, many managed by the Orzhov. The area has few permanent residents aside from the ultra-wealthy, who enjoy lavish multi-story homes.[1]
- Tenth District Plaza - at the heart of the precinct lies this stunning plaza, a haven for shopping, socializing, and official business. Enchanted to stay spotless and under constant Azorius watch, the plaza is neutral territory for all guilds and factions. Brandishing a weapon here invites immediate arrest and leaves one branded as untrustworthy.[1] This was where Bolas's Citadel and the God-Pharaoh's Statue were located during the War of the Spark.
- Transguild Promenade
- This important thoroughfare passes through the Tenth District Plaza and Plaza Avenue before continuing out of the district.[1]
- Vizkopa Bank
- the financial stronghold of the Orzhov doubles as their mint and is protected by vigilant gargoyles. Spirits bound by debt drift through its marble halls and linger around its guarded perimeter.[1]
